The Travel Score for the Overall Health Score in 37919, Knoxville, Tennessee is 71 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
83.24 percent of residents in 37919 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.
When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 4.18 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is University Health System, Inc with a distance of 3.44 miles from the area.

**Drive Time Dynamics:**
The primary arteries for vehicular movement within and around 37919 are crucial. Commuting to healthcare facilities often involves navigating the complexities of **I-640**, **I-75**, and **U.S. Route 441 (Broadway)**. Traffic congestion, particularly during peak hours, can significantly extend drive times, impacting the "Overall Health Score."
For instance, reaching the University of Tennessee Medical Center, a major healthcare provider, from the northern reaches of 37919 might involve a 20-30 minute drive, depending on traffic on I-75. Similarly, accessing Parkwest Medical Center, located west of 37919, requires navigating I-640 and can take a similar amount of time. Smaller clinics and urgent care facilities closer to the heart of 37919, along Broadway or Central Avenue Pike, offer quicker access, but the availability of specialized care might necessitate longer drives.
The condition of roads and the presence of traffic signals also play a role. Broadway, a major thoroughfare, can experience significant delays during rush hour. Considering these factors, the "Overall Health Score" is moderately affected by drive times, emphasizing the importance of strategic planning for medical appointments.
**Public Transit: Navigating the Routes:**
The Knoxville Area Transit (KAT) system provides public transportation options for residents of 37919. Several bus routes serve the area, offering a viable alternative to driving, especially for those without personal vehicles or who wish to avoid traffic.
Key routes include **Route 11 (Broadway)**, which runs along Broadway, providing access to various healthcare facilities and connecting to other routes. **Route 22 (Emory Place)** and **Route 31 (Central)** also offer connections to healthcare providers.
However, the "Overall Health Score" is moderately impacted by the limitations of public transit. While KAT strives to provide accessible services, including ADA-compliant buses, the frequency of routes, especially during evenings and weekends, can be a barrier. Furthermore, the travel time via public transit is often considerably longer than driving, making it less convenient for urgent medical needs.
